Aluminium Doors and Windows: A Comprehensive Overview
Aluminium doors and windows are increasingly ending up being a popular choice for property owners and contractors alike, and for good factor. These flexible architectural elements integrate aesthetic appeals, functionality, and effectiveness, making them a preferred choice in modern construction and remodelling tasks. This post looks into the different elements of aluminium doors and windows, highlighting their benefits, types, upkeep, and more.
Benefits of Aluminium Doors and Windows
Aluminium windows and doors use a myriad of advantages over traditional products such as wood and PVC. Here are a few of the essential benefits:
1. Toughness
- Weather Resistance: Aluminium is resistant to the components, consisting of rain, sun, and wind, making it less vulnerable to warping or rotting compared to wood.
- Long Lifespan: With appropriate maintenance, aluminium products can last for decades without the need for considerable repairs or replacement.
2. Aesthetic Appeal
- Smooth Design: Aluminium doors and windows have a modern look and can match various architectural designs, enhancing the total appeal of a home.
- Color Options: They are available in a large variety of colours and surfaces, enabling homeowners to customize their look quickly.
3. Energy Efficiency
- Thermal Break Technology: Modern aluminium doors and windows often feature thermal breaks, which assist in reducing heat transfer and enhancing energy performance.
- Insulation: Options are offered to include double or triple glazing, even more improving insulation properties.
4. Low Maintenance
- Easy to Clean: Aluminium surface areas can be easily wiped down to keep them looking as good as new. Unlike wood, they do not need painting or staining.
- Resistant to Pests: Aluminium is not susceptible to termites or other bugs, eliminating the need for chemical treatments.
Kinds Of Aluminium Doors and Windows
Aluminium doors and windows been available in numerous styles and performance, each matched to various requirements and choices. The following are some common types:
Aluminium Doors
- Sliding Doors: Perfect for areas where you desire to take full advantage of natural light without compromising functionality.
- Bi-Folding Doors: These doors fold back to produce a seamless transition between indoor and outdoor spaces, ideal for patio areas and decks.
- French Doors: Offering a traditional look, these doors add sophistication and beauty while enabling abundant light.
- Hinged Doors: Traditional in style, hinged doors are offered in numerous setups and sizes.
Aluminium Windows
- Casement Windows: These are hinged at the side and open external, offering excellent ventilation and unobstructed views.
- Sliding Windows: With horizontal sliding sashes, these windows are easy to run and ideal for areas with restricted wall space.
- Set Windows: Designed to remain stationary, set windows supply a clear view and let in natural light.
- Awning Windows: Hinged at the top, these windows open external, enabling for ventilation even throughout rain.
Maintenance of Aluminium Doors and Windows
While aluminium doors and windows are low-maintenance, a couple of easy practices can help prolong their lifespan and keep them looking new. Here's a maintenance checklist:
Maintenance Checklist
Regular Cleaning:
- Use moderate cleaning agent and water to clean up the frames and glass.
- Ensure that dirt and particles are frequently gotten rid of from rail tracks and hinges.
Inspect Seals:
- Check the seals and gaskets yearly for wear and tear.
- Change any broken seals to keep energy effectiveness.
Lubricate Moving Parts:
- Lubricate hinges, locks, and rollers to ensure smooth operation and avoid rust.
Look for Corrosion:
- Look for any signs of deterioration, especially in seaside locations, and deal with any problems immediately.
Expert Servicing:
- Consider having a professional inspect and service your doors and windows every couple of years to keep peak performance.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Are aluminium windows and doors more pricey than wood?
While the initial expense of aluminium alternatives might be higher, their toughness and low upkeep can result in cost savings in the long run.
2. Can aluminium doors and windows be painted?
Yes, aluminium can be painted, but it's a good idea to utilize an unique exterior-grade paint created for metal surfaces.
3. How do aluminium windows compare with PVC windows in regards to energy efficiency?
Both aluminium and PVC windows can be energy efficient, however aluminium windows with thermal breaks offer remarkable insulation compared to basic PVC options.
4. Are aluminium windows and doors susceptible to condensation?
While aluminium can experience condensation, utilizing thermal breaks and double glazing significantly decreases the threat.
5. What colors are readily available for aluminium windows and doors?
Aluminium doors and windows can be powder-coated in essentially any color, providing house owners with comprehensive customization choices.
